Output 59842ac3cb9cd36522156fa1c91921cd72868653d312a10090e951a953286373:0

value
24576342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7acd840fe42153eb15bfd0af66d0e9cf2cea09d OP_EQUALVERIFY OP_CHECKSIG
address
1GHauVwDRtBwrE8TKDweZSYr7jKYBrUyj6
transaction
59842ac3cb9cd36522156fa1c91921cd72868653d312a10090e951a953286373
spent
true